maven常用命令

Maven (mvn) 是一个用于构建和管理 Java 项目的强大工具。以下是一些常见的 Maven 命令:

mvn clean: 清理项目,删除 target 目录及其内容。

mvn compile: 编译项目源代码。

mvn test: 运行项目的单元测试。

mvn package: 打包项目,生成 JAR 或 WAR 文件。

mvn install: 将项目的 JAR 文件安装到本地 Maven 仓库,以供其他项目使用。

mvn clean install: 清理项目、编译代码,并将 JAR 安装到本地仓库。

mvn clean package: 清理项目并打包,生成 JAR 或 WAR 文件。

mvn clean deploy: 部署项目到远程仓库,通常用于发布版本。

mvn clean test: 清理项目并运行单元测试。

mvn clean verify: 清理项目,编译代码,并执行验证测试,确保项目符合质量标准。

mvn dependency:tree: 显示项目依赖树。这只是一些基本命令,Maven 支持许多其他命令和插件,具体取决于项目的需求。

相关推荐
尘浮生1 小时前
Java项目实战II基于Spring Boot的光影视频平台(开发文档+数据库+源码)
java·开发语言·数据库·spring boot·后端·maven·intellij-idea
aloha_7899 小时前
从零记录搭建一个干净的mybatis环境
java·笔记·spring·spring cloud·maven·mybatis·springboot
尢词12 小时前
SpringMVC
java·spring·java-ee·tomcat·maven
wrx繁星点点12 小时前
享元模式:高效管理共享对象的设计模式
java·开发语言·spring·设计模式·maven·intellij-idea·享元模式
前 方13 小时前
若依入门案例
java·spring boot·maven
咕哧普拉啦14 小时前
乐尚代驾十订单支付seata、rabbitmq异步消息、redisson延迟队列
java·spring boot·mysql·spring·maven·乐尚代驾·java最新项目
不像程序员的程序媛15 小时前
mybatisgenerator生成mapper时报错
maven·mybatis
移民找老国15 小时前
加拿大移民新风向
java-ee·maven·phpstorm·visual studio code·nio
LUwantAC16 小时前
Java学习路线:Maven(三)继承关系
java·学习·maven
尘浮生19 小时前
Java项目实战II基于Spring Boot的问卷调查系统的设计与实现(开发文档+数据库+源码)
java·开发语言·数据库·spring boot·后端·maven·intellij-idea